Description
The SICK T-Easic FTS Series Flow Sensor is a thermal sensor that measures flow and temperature of liquids in accordance with the calorimetric principle. Wetted parts are constructed with hygienic stainless steel. Depending on the application requirements, this sensor features up to two digital outputs for limit value monitoring, a pulse output for volume recording, or an analog output for continuous recording of measured values. Select models feature integrated empty pipe detection for optimal dry-run protection in pumps. Parameterization can be done via IO-Link or the display. Media taught-in at the factory such as oil and water accelerate commissioning; other liquids can also be calibrated quickly and easily.
Applications
- Cooling lubricant circuits and cleaning machines
- Food industry and in CIP cleaning systems
- Pump protection and monitoring
- Contamination monitoring of filters
- Performance measurement of rinsing and spraying processes
